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
IDT Corporation stock logo
IDT
IDT
$64.50
-2.4%
$57.60
$33.84
$69.67
$1.63B0.72111,343 shs877,602 shs
MYR Group, Inc. stock logo
MYRG
MYR Group
$169.34
+0.8%
$149.62
$86.60
$172.01
$2.63B1.17226,937 shs402,600 shs
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
$13.91
-1.7%
$12.57
$9.77
$21.89
$763.06M0.87253,158 shs864,591 shs
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
$33.29
-0.8%
$34.80
$17.90
$41.21
$3.78B0.52973,545 shs1.27 million shs
10 Best Cheap Stocks to Buy Now Cover

MarketBeat just released its list of 10 cheap stocks that have been overlooked by the market and may be seriously undervalued. Enter your email address and below to see which companies made the list.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
IDT Corporation stock logo
IDT
IDT
0.00%-2.13%+5.67%+27.47%+78.90%
MYR Group, Inc. stock logo
MYRG
MYR Group
0.00%+3.64%+7.81%+33.30%+21.15%
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
0.00%+0.51%+22.99%+8.84%-13.33%
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
0.00%+0.45%-1.70%-9.57%+72.64%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
IDT Corporation stock logo
IDT
IDT
2.572 of 5 stars
0.05.00.80.02.12.51.3
MYR Group, Inc. stock logo
MYRG
MYR Group
1.9343 of 5 stars
2.32.00.00.02.01.71.9
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
3.3636 of 5 stars
3.53.00.00.03.43.30.6
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
2.8986 of 5 stars
3.51.00.00.03.22.51.3
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
IDT Corporation stock logo
IDT
IDT
0.00
N/AN/AN/A
MYR Group, Inc. stock logo
MYRG
MYR Group
2.60
Moderate Buy$157.00-7.29% Downside
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
3.00
Buy$26.0086.92% Upside
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
3.00
Buy$50.0050.22% Upside

Current Analyst Ratings Breakdown

Latest TDS, SHEN, IDT, and MYRG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
6/6/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
The Goldman Sachs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eBuy ➝ Neutral$145.00 ➝ $168.00
5/28/2025
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
JPMorgan Chase & Co.
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Overweight ➝ Overweight$56.00 ➝ $53.00
5/27/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
Piper Sandler
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$138.00 ➝ $153.00
5/5/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
Piper Sandler
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$124.00 ➝ $138.00
5/5/2025
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
Raymond James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ingOutperform ➝ Outperform$51.00 ➝ $47.00
5/2/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Overweight ➝ Overweight$136.00 ➝ $163.00
5/1/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
Robert W. Baird
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etOutperform ➝ Outperform$159.00 ➝ $170.00
5/1/2025
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
BWS Financial
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y$26.00 ➝ $26.00
4/24/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
The Goldman Sachs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etBuy ➝ Buy$164.00 ➝ $145.00
4/9/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
Stifel Nicolaus
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etBuy ➝ Buy$157.00 ➝ $131.00
4/8/2025
MYR Group, Inc. stock logo
MYRG
MYR Group
Piper Sandler
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overageNeutral$124.00
(Data available from 6/22/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
IDT Corporation stock logo
IDT
IDT
$1.21B1.35$2.56 per share25.24$10.12 per share6.37
MYR Group, Inc. stock logo
MYRG
MYR Group
$3.36B0.78$5.92 per share28.60$37.24 per share4.55
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
$328.06M2.33$1.49 per share9.36$16.82 per share0.83
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
$4.96B0.76$8.81 per share3.78$42.05 per share0.79
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
IDT Corporation stock logo
IDT
IDT
$64.45M$3.7917.02N/A7.85%26.38%12.84%N/A
MYR Group, Inc. stock logo
MYRG
MYR Group
$30.26M$2.1877.6830.40N/A1.02%5.84%2.21%7/30/2025 (Estimated)
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
$190.39M-$0.61N/AN/A-10.07%-3.18%-1.70%8/6/2025 (Estimated)
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
-$28M-$1.05N/AN/AN/A-1.03%0.73%0.26%8/1/2025 (Estimated)

Latest TDS, SHEN, IDT, and MYRG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
6/5/2025Q3 2025
IDT Corporation stock logo
IDT
IDT
N/A$0.87N/A$0.86N/A$301.98 million
5/2/2025Q1 2025
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
-$0.02-$0.09-$0.07-$0.09$1.18 billion$1.15 billion
4/30/2025Q1 2025
MYR Group, Inc. stock logo
MYRG
MYR Group
$1.18$1.45+$0.27$1.45$788.98 million$833.62 million
4/30/2025Q1 2025
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
-$0.14-$0.19-$0.05-$0.19$89.31 million$87.90 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
IDT Corporation stock logo
IDT
IDT
$0.240.37%N/A6.33%1 Years
MYR Group, Inc. stock logo
MYRG
MYR Group
N/AN/AN/AN/AN/A
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
$0.100.72%N/AN/A 3 Years
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
$0.160.48%N/AN/A N/A

Latest TDS, SHEN, IDT, and MYRG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
5/22/2025
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
quarterly$0.040.47%6/16/20256/16/20256/30/2025
6/5/2025
IDT Corporation stock logo
IDT
IDT
quarterly$0.060.35%6/9/20256/18/2025
(Data available from 1/1/2013 forward)
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
IDT Corporation stock logo
IDT
IDT
N/A
1.74
1.74
MYR Group, Inc. stock logo
MYRG
MYR Group
0.15
1.31
1.31
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
0.55
1.20
1.20
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
0.85
1.74
1.55

Institutional Ownership

CompanyInstitutional Ownership
IDT Corporation stock logo
IDT
IDT
59.34%
MYR Group, Inc. stock logo
MYRG
MYR Group
88.90%
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
61.96%
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
80.00%

Insider Ownership

CompanyInsider Ownership
IDT Corporation stock logo
IDT
IDT
25.32%
MYR Group, Inc. stock logo
MYRG
MYR Group
1.80%
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
4.51%
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
14.48%
CompanyEmployeesShares OutstandingFree FloatOptionable
IDT Corporation stock logo
IDT
IDT
1,83325.23 million18.84 millionOptionable
MYR Group, Inc. stock logo
MYRG
MYR Group
8,50015.52 million15.24 millionOptionable
Shenandoah Telecommunications Co stock logo
SHEN
Shenandoah Telecommunications
1,08954.86 million52.38 millionOptionable
Telephone and Data Systems, Inc. stock logo
TDS
Telephone and Data Systems
7,900114.00 million97.49 millionOptionable

Recent News About These Companies

New MarketBeat Followers Over Time

Media Sentiment Over Time

IDT stock logo

IDT NYSE:IDT

$64.50 -1.59 (-2.40%)
Closing price 06/20/2025 03:59 PM Eastern
Extended Trading
$64.38 -0.12 (-0.19%)
As of 06/20/2025 06:16 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

IDT Corporation provides communications and payment services in the United States, the United Kingdom, and internationally. It operates through Fintech, National Retail Solutions, net2phone, and Traditional Communications segments. The company operates point of sale, a terminal-based platform which provides independent retailers store management software, electronic payment processing, and other ancillary merchant services; and provides marketers with digital out-of-home advertising and transaction data. It also offers BOSS Money for international money remittance, and related value and payment transfer services; and Leaf, a digital wallet services which operates money transfer businesses, as well as net2phone, a unified cloud communication services, which includes voice, texting, and chat services to enable smarter business conversations. In addition, the company provides IDT Digital Payments enables businesses, entrepreneurs, and developers to offer prepaid digital offerings including mobile airtime top-up, mobile data bundles, digital gift cards, and prepaid utility payments through its Zendit platform; and BOSS Revolution Calling, which provides international long-distance voice services primarily to immigrant communities in the United States and Canada. Further, it offers IDT Global, a wholesale provider of international voice and SMS termination, and outsourced traffic management solutions to telecoms; and IDT Express, a unique self-serve portal that offers SMBs the power to purchase DIDs, manage IPs, select termination quality, make payments, and other services. The company also provides Awards2Go, a B2B incentive, loyalty, and customer appreciation gift card solution; and IO Security which provides automation to remediation. IDT Corporation was incorporated in 1978 and is headquartered in Newark, New Jersey.

MYR Group stock logo

MYR Group NASDAQ:MYRG

$169.34 +1.39 (+0.83%)
Closing price 06/20/2025 04:00 PM Eastern
Extended Trading
$169.24 -0.09 (-0.06%)
As of 06/20/2025 04:20 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

MYR Group Inc., through its subsidiaries, provides electrical construction services in the United States and Canada. It operates in two segments, Transmission and Distribution, and Commercial and Industrial. The Transmission and Distribution segment offers a range of services on electric transmission and distribution networks, and substation facilities, including design, engineering, procurement, construction, upgrade, maintenance, and repair services with primary focus on construction, maintenance, and repair to customers in the electric utility industry; and services, including construction and maintenance of high voltage transmission lines, substations, and lower voltage underground and overhead distribution systems, clean energy projects, and electric vehicle charging infrastructure services, as well as emergency restoration services in response to hurricane, wildfire, ice, or other related damages. This segment serves as a prime contractor to customers, such as investor-owned utilities, cooperatives, private developers, government-funded utilities, independent power producers, independent transmission companies, industrial facility owners, and other contractors. The Commercial and Industrial segment provides a range of services, including design, installation, maintenance, and repair of commercial and industrial wiring; and installation of intelligent transportation systems, roadway lighting, and signalization for airports, hospitals, data centers, hotels, stadiums, commercial and industrial facilities, clean energy projects, manufacturing plants, processing facilities, water/waste-water treatment facilities, mining facilities, intelligent transportation systems, roadway lighting, signalization, and electric vehicle charging infrastructure. This segment serves general contractors, commercial and industrial facility owners, governmental agencies, and developers. The company was founded in 1891 and is headquartered in Thornton, Colorado.

Shenandoah Telecommunications stock logo

Shenandoah Telecommunications NASDAQ:SHEN

$13.91 -0.24 (-1.70%)
Closing price 06/20/2025 04:00 PM Eastern
Extended Trading
$13.91 0.00 (0.00%)
As of 06/20/2025 04:20 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Shenandoah Telecommunications Company, together with its subsidiaries, provides a range of broadband communication services and cell tower colocation space in the Mid-Atlantic portion of the United States. It operates in two segments, Broadband and Tower. The company Broadband segment offers broadband, video, and voice services to residential and commercial customers in Virginia, West Virginia, Maryland, Pennsylvania, and Kentucky through hybrid fiber coaxial cable under the Shentel brand; and fiber optic services under the Glo Fiber brand name. This segment also leases dark fiber and provides Ethernet and wavelength fiber optic services to enterprise and wholesale customers under the Glo Fiber Enterprise and Glo Fiber Wholesale brand names; and provides voice data and DSL telephone services. The Tower segment owns macro cellular towers and leases colocation space to the wireless communications providers. Shenandoah Telecommunications Company was founded in 1902 and is based in Edinburg, Virginia.

Telephone and Data Systems stock logo

Telephone and Data Systems NYSE:TDS

$33.28 -0.28 (-0.82%)
Closing price 06/20/2025 03:59 PM Eastern
Extended Trading
$33.34 +0.05 (+0.15%)
As of 06/20/2025 06:53 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Telephone and Data Systems, Inc., a telecommunications company, provides communications services in the United States. It operates through two segments: UScellular and TDS Telecom. The company offers wireless solutions to consumers, and business and government customers, including a suite of connected Internet of things (IoT) solutions, and software applications for monitor and control, business automation/operations, communication, fleet and asset management, smart water solutions, private cellular networks and custom, and end-to-end IoT solutions; wireless priority services and quality priority and preemption options; smartphones and other handsets, tablets, wearables, mobile hotspots, fixed wireless home internet, and IoT devices; and accessories, such as cases, screen protectors, chargers, and memory cards, as well as consumer electronics, including audio, home automation and networking products. It also provides replace and repair services; Trade-In program through which it buys customers' used equipment; internet connections and all-home Wi-Fi services; TDS TV+, an integrated cloud television platform that offers video content and features; local and long-distance telephone service, voice over internet protocol, and enhanced services; broadband, IP-based services, and hosted voice and video collaboration services; and communication services in underserved areas. The company sells its products through retail stores, direct and indirect sales, third-party retailers, and independent agents, as well as through ecommerce and telesales. Telephone and Data Systems, Inc. was incorporated in 1968 and is headquartered in Chicago, Illinois.